Abstract

The present invention relates to power supply system fields, disclose the control method and system of a kind of power supply system, and method includes obtaining the operating condition information of current power supply system;Operating condition information and preset service requirement information are compared and determine comparing result;It according to comparing result, is obtained in corresponding relationship from comparing result and preset processing scheme, lookup and the associated multiple processing schemes of current comparing result, and carries out the prompt and early warning of processing scheme;Processing scheme is selected, and power supply adjustment early period is carried out according to the processing scheme of current selected;Fault point information is determined according to operating condition information, and later period power supply adjustment is carried out according to fault point information.The present invention has the effect of shortening troubleshooting time.

Background technique
Currently, multiple power distribution rooms can generally be arranged when being powered to garden, the subregion of garden is supplied to realize Electricity.
Existing power distribution room is generally unattended, is examined by way of Daily Round Check to the operation conditions of power distribution room It looks into, so that power distribution room be made to be less prone to failure.When powering when something goes wrong, service personnel can timely rush to the power distribution room of failure Place, and failure is timely discharged, so that the supply of electric power is not gone wrong.
Prior art among the above has the following deficiencies: but works as power supply when something goes wrong, and service personnel needs to each A power distribution room carries out live investigation, so that it is determined that the power distribution room to break down, then the facility in power distribution room is checked, thus Determination is what failure occurs in what equipment, causes the time of debugging longer, produces bigger effect to power supply.

Specific embodiment
Below in conjunction with attached drawing, invention is further described in detail.
It referring to Figures 1 and 2, is a kind of control method of power supply system disclosed by the invention, comprising:
S1: the operating condition information of current power supply system is obtained;
S2: operating condition information and preset service requirement information are compared and determine comparing result;
S21 given threshold according to corresponding to each parameter in each parameter and service requirement information in operating condition information Range requires parameter to compare;Parameter includes current value, voltage value and position of the switch information.
S22: if parameter be not within the scope of given threshold or parameter with require parameter unequal, illustrate that the parameter is different Often;
S23: comparing result is generated according to the abnormal conditions of the multiple parameters in operating condition information.
If the given threshold range of current value is 50A-60A, the given threshold range of voltage value is 100V-200V, switch Location information be open, at this time the current value in operating condition information be 30A, voltage value 90V, position of the switch information be close It closes, three parameters are abnormal at this time, then the comparing result exported is three data exceptions, and voltage value and current value are low, the position of the switch Mistake.
Referring to Figure 1 and Figure 3, S3: according to comparing result, obtaining in corresponding relationship from comparing result and preset processing scheme, Lookup and the associated multiple processing schemes of current comparing result, and carry out the prompt and early warning of processing scheme;
S31: it according in the corresponding relationship of processing scheme and preset warning grade set, searches at currently processed scheme Set;
S32: the warning grade keyword of the set is obtained;According to warning grade keyword determine corresponding prompting mode information and Alarm mode information;
S33: prompt and early warning are carried out according to prompting mode information and alarm mode information.
Lookup and three data exceptions, voltage value and current value are low, the corresponding multiple processing schemes of position of the switch mistake, if place Reason scheme is located in level-one early warning scheme set, then the warning grade keyword of the set is level-one, the corresponding prompt side of level-one Formula information is that bullet frame is jumped out in center, and alarm mode information is sound-light alarm, at this time then according to prompting mode information and alarm mode Information carries out prompt alarm.
Referring to Fig.1 and Fig. 4, S4: processing scheme being selected, and confession early period is carried out according to the processing scheme of current selected Electricity adjustment;
S41: the adjustment keyword in currently processed scheme is obtained;
S42: from adjustment keyword and the corresponding relationship of preset embodiment, the embodiment party with adjustment keyword association is searched Formula;
S43: power supply adjustment early period is carried out according to embodiment.
After carrying out pop-up prompt, staff selectes most suitable processing scheme, and the adjustment in selected processing scheme is closed Key word finds the corresponding embodiment of keyword according to corresponding relationship, carries out power supply adjustment early period according to embodiment.If choosing Fixed processing scheme is to close the circuit A, increases the circuit B and C loop voltage, then keyword is to close the circuit A, increase the circuit B electricity Pressure increases C loop voltage, if the corresponding embodiment in the shutdown circuit A is to open A switch, increases the corresponding implementation of B loop voltage Mode is closure B switch, and increasing the corresponding embodiment of C loop voltage is closure C switch, then after carrying out power supply adjustment early period, A Switch is opened, B switch and C switch closure.
Referring to Fig.1 and Fig. 5, S5: fault point information being determined according to operating condition information, the later period is carried out according to fault point information Power supply adjustment.The fault point information includes device location information, equipment manufacturer's information and equipment fault dot position information.
S51: equipment fault point actual state information is obtained;
S52: power supply Adjusted Option is determined according to health information and equipment fault point actual state information;
S53: later period power supply adjustment is carried out according to power supply Adjusted Option.
Obtain health information in fault point information, so that it is determined that the location information of faulty equipment, company-information and Position of failure point information, when staff reaches at faulty equipment, it is practical that the staff at equipment feeds back fault point Situation, staff in addition check health information, to determine power supply Adjusted Option in such a way that the two combines.
It further include the parameter information acquired in operating condition information;Chart is established according to parameter information and is shown.
Parameter is shown by way of chart, staff more can intuitively observe the variation feelings of parameter Condition is adjusted in time.
It further include obtaining health information and processing scheme information;According to time sequencing to health information and processing Scheme information is recorded, and generates report.
It is all recorded and is generated report in chronological order to each operation and health information, pass through report in the later period Table can be traced, so that it is determined that improving where problem and in the later period.
Referring to Fig. 6, a kind of control system of power supply system, including data capture unit 1, processing unit 2, display alarm list Member 3, execution unit 4, external information acquiring unit 5 and communication unit 6.Data capture unit 1 is electrically connected with processing unit 2, is shown Show that alarm unit 3 is electrically connected with processing unit 2, execution unit 4 is electrically connected with processing unit 2, external information acquiring unit 5 and place It manages unit 2 to be electrically connected, communication unit 6 is electrically connected with processing unit 2.
Data capture unit 1 is after getting the operating condition of power supply system, transmission operating condition information to processing unit 2, processing unit 2 determines comparing result by comparing, and corresponding processing scheme is determined according to comparing result, then by processing scheme Information is exported to display alarm unit 3, and display alarm unit 3 is prompted and carried out early warning, staff to processing scheme into Row is selected, and execution unit 4 carries out power supply adjustment early period according to processing scheme, and staff is extraneous after determining fault point information Information acquisition unit 5 obtains fault point information, and staff is communicated by communication unit 6, thus after carrying out under guidance Phase power supply adjustment, so that it is guaranteed that failure excludes in time, so that power supply be made to be not easily susceptible to larger impact.
The implementation principle of the present embodiment are as follows: fortune of the processing unit 2 in the power supply system for getting the transmission of data capture unit 1 After market condition, is compared according to parameters situation and determine comparing result, corresponding processing scheme is determined according to comparing result, then It determines the warning grade set that processing scheme is located at, prompt report is carried out according to the warning grade keyword of the warning grade set Alert, for staff by showing that alarm unit 3 views processing scheme and alarm, staff selectes processing scheme, Embodiment is determined according to the keyword in processing scheme, and execution unit 4 carries out power supply adjustment early period according to embodiment.Work Personnel are after getting fault point information, and according to fault point information search to fault point, the staff of master control passes through extraneous letter Breath acquiring unit 5 gets real image, and is guided by communication unit 6 to staff Under Repair, after progress Phase power supply adjustment.In the monitoring for being powered system, parameter is graphically shown, operating condition information and processing Scheme information is recorded sequentially in time and generates report.Staff can pass through when carrying out the selection of processing scheme External information acquiring unit 5 carries out external environment and checks, so that it is guaranteed that by equipment nobody, the implementation of processing scheme can be made not Other people are damaged, in someone, the processing scheme of other safety may be selected or alerted by communication unit 6, thus Processing scheme is normally implemented.
